Development of head gesture interface for electric wheelchair
For persons with severe disabilities who find it difficult to use the joystick of an electric wheelchair, we have developed an interface that enables an electric wheelchair to be operated by gestures such as head movements. By using a camera for visual sensing, we plan to implement a non-contact non-constraining interface, thereby making the interface much more convenient to use. We are keeping this study user-oriented by conducting clinical tests with the help of actual users to determine where the camera should be situated, how it should be used, and so on.
